#96b5f4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#96b5f4 is composed of 58.8% red, 71%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.5% cyan, 25.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 220.2 degrees, a saturation of 81% and a lightness of 77.3%. #96b5f4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#2d6be9. Closest websafe color is: #99ccff.

#96b5f4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#96b5f4 has RGB values of R:150, G:181,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0.39, M:0.26,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 9876980.

Shades and Tints of #96b5f4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000102 is the darkest color, while #eff4f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#96b5f4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c3c4c7 is the less saturated color, while #8db2fd is the most saturated one.
